  • Ted, I believe your issue is given by that index.php in the URL, that shouldn’t be there. You said you migrated to a new server, and that’s the stage 😉
    That server probably hasn’t the rewrite mode on. So ask to your provider to set the rewrite on, necessary for permalinks.
    For thumbs size, you can define them individually from the ATP tabs in editor, or generally in Gallery settings, for extended album and galleries.

    Hiya

    The index.php has always been there due to my site being in a sub-folder but not appearing to be by the normal URL.

    e.g. mysite.com/blog is where the WP files live, instead of in the root of mysite.com. It’s a known WP technique to enable your web root to be kept a bit more organised, AFAIK.

    So all my URLs are prefixed with index.php as part of my custom permalinks structure.

    The rest of the site works fine, including the rest of NEXTGEN Gallery, apart from this one WP page tht lists my galleries.
